Process scale-up usually refers to increasing the production potential by functioning a chemical process in larger sized equipment. For instance, transferring a process in the lab scale to a pilot plant or from the pilot plant to a complete-scale manufacturing plant.
Typically, a chemical process is scaled up numerous occasions, around orders of magnitude, from smaller lab bench scale to medium pilot plant services to large full-scale production vegetation.
